A global consulting firm in Greater London seeks an experienced programme manager for a key Life Sciences client. The candidate will lead the Programme Management Office, providing expertise in capital programs and managing client relationships.

Ideal candidates will have 10-15 years of experience in pharmaceutical or biotech projects, strong project management skills, and leadership capabilities. A supportive working environment and opportunities for growth are offered.
